Output 12ba5f90d9aa5e6f7fc2d2ff09fefdc03c74b836cd281a6a5908c18f54b08051:4

value
995638
script pubkey
OP_0 OP_PUSHBYTES_20 b963f362642cc990a63d4dc6ec21527581f3223d
address
ltc1qh93lxcny9nyepf3afhrwcg2jwkqlxg3arkvy59
transaction
12ba5f90d9aa5e6f7fc2d2ff09fefdc03c74b836cd281a6a5908c18f54b08051
spent
true